I've been using my JTK Red & white for a very short time period, but I came across something a little sad.
http://imgur.com/xQzNW9VThis only happens when the set is combined with the mx compatible topre sliders from JTK. In other words mx stems and the keycap set have no issues.
It doesn't seem to be an issue for me while just typing regularly. I only noticed because my finger slipped on the z key while testing some random stuff, so I decided to check if the motion would pop any of the other keys off in the same way.
Other than that everything is pretty good. All the mx compatible sliders feel smooth. I had to modify the left control on my Realforce 87u because as previously mentioned the housing is simply different and won't accept a regular slider, and I also had an issue with my Num Lock casing not being able to receive any of my mx sliders (they were simply too thick), but I just swapped the housing from one of my FC660c so everything is all good there.
I'm not sure if this is an issue with the stabilized sliders or if it's just the keycaps, but my stabilized keycaps have a rather sharp return sound compared to my other topre boards. I'll have to get back to you on those though.
